Study on Controlled Synthesis of Zinc Hydroxystannate-coated Calcium Carbonate via Mixed Template and Its Flame Retarded PVC

Abstract: Using sodium dodecyl benzene sulfonate (SDBS) as a template in the mixed solution of glycol and water, zinc hydroxystannate-coated calcium carbonate (ZHSCC-1) was prepared. Zinc hydroxystannate-coated calcium carbonate (ZHSCC-2) was prepared in an aqueous solution without SDBS/glycol for comparison. Both ZHSCC-1 and ZHSCC-2 were studied as the flame retardant of PVC. XRD, SEM, and TG-DSC showed that zinc stannate was coated on CaCO3 surface and the product was thin hexagonal pieces with the size about 5 μm. At the same loading, not only the flame retardant and smoke suppressant effects, but also the tensile strength, elongation at break, and impact strength of ZHSCC-1-based PVC were better than those of ZHSCC-2-based system.
